Development Project Selection and Transfer. (i) Within [***] ([***]) Business Days following the completion of the distribution of the Company’s assets pursuant to Section 1.2(a), the non-Initiating Party (the “Bidding Party”) will have the right to submit to the other Founding Investor a bid, which need not be limited to a [***] (“Project Bid”), with respect to one or more Development Projects included in the most recent Program/Project List; provided that, a separate Project Bid must be submitted for each and every Development Project for which the Party is bidding. Notwithstanding the foregoing, in the event the non-Initiating Party does not submit such a bid within [***] Business Days, the Initiating Party may assume the rights of the non-Initiating Party set forth in this Section 1.2(e) with respect to a Project Bid. The non-Bidding Party will have [***] ([***]) Business Days to notify the Bidding Party of its acceptance or rejection of a Project Bid made by the Bidding Party, on a Project Bid-by-Project Bid basis.
